Comprehensive Guide to Workers' Comp Quote

What is the Workers' Compensation Quick Quote Form?

The Workers' Compensation Quick Quote Form is designed for businesses seeking to obtain workers' compensation insurance quotes efficiently. This form plays a crucial role in helping employers navigate the insurance landscape, ensuring adequate coverage for their employees. Completing this form is essential for organizations looking to assess their insurance needs based on unique payroll structures and employee classifications.
Workers' compensation insurance is vital for protecting both employees and employers. It ensures that employees receive necessary medical care and compensation for work-related injuries while safeguarding businesses against potential litigation and financial risks. The Quick Quote Form simplifies the initial stages of obtaining this crucial insurance.

Who Needs the Workers' Compensation Quick Quote Form?

The Workers' Compensation Quick Quote Form is necessary for various businesses across multiple industries. Primarily, any employer that has employees or contractors should consider filling out this form to comply with state regulations and protect their workforce. Specific characteristics of businesses that should utilize the form include those with fluctuating payrolls, diverse employee job classifications, and industries prone to workplace hazards.
  • Manufacturing companies
  • Construction firms
  • Healthcare providers
  • Retail establishments
Employers must also consider their annual premiums and payroll figures when completing the form to ensure they receive the most accurate quotes relevant to their operations.
